Title :
A Petri net based supervisory control implementation

Abstract :
The paper presents an implementation of supervisory controllers in the IEC 61131-3 compliant programming environment. The implemented model-based approaches provide particularly simple methods for constructing feedback controllers for untimed and timed discrete event systems modeled by Petri nets. Programs written in Matlab 5.3/6.1 have been used to solve the OFFLINE supervisory control synthesis and supervisor simulation. The implementation of the designed supervisory controller can be performed in an IEC 61131-3 compliant programming environment with help of a quick PLC controller, or a quick dedicated controller.
